Relocate’s new online global mobility toolkit provides CEOs and CFOs, as well as HR, global mobility managers and relocation professionals, with cutting- edge strategic insights and operational knowhow.
T
he first components in Relocate Global’s new online toolkit, which provides information, practical advice and support for HR, global mobility managers and global teams operating
overseas, are now available. Accessed via our website and integrated with our specialist guides,
digital magazines and other publications, plus news and features, the toolkit brings together everything you need to know about global mobility in one place, saving you time and trouble. A mix-and-match approach allows you to create a tailored action
plan to deliver sustainable relocation support in any part of the world, whether you are refining a relocation or business-travel strategy or starting from scratch.
• Information and practical advice on key topics, including Brexit, immigration, relocation policy, talent management, expatriate tax and pensions, technology, security, and risk management
• Covers the full range of family and employee support topics, from property, education and health to cultural awareness and language skills
• Underpinned by best practice and written by a team of experts, academics and leading practitioners
• Includes a range of content, from factsheets and white papers to research and survey summaries, supported by infographics, explainer video, webinars, interviews and case studies
